HUBER v. WESTERN & SOUTH. LIFE INS. CO. OF CINCINNATI

No. 30514.

341 S.W.2d 297 (1960)

Edwin HUBER, Sr. (Plaintiff), Respondent, v. WESTERN AND SOUTHERN LIFE INSURANCE COMPANY OF CINCINNATI, OHIO, a Corporation (Defendant), Appellant.

St. Louis Court of Appeals, Missouri.

Motion for Rehearing or to Transfer Denied January 13, 1961.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Derrick & Holderle and Tyree C. Derrick, St. Louis, Robert A. McIlrath, Flat River, for appellant.

McClintock & Medley, Charles W. Medley, Flat River, for respondent.


Motion for Rehearing or to Transfer to Supreme Court Denied January 13, 1961.

WOLFE, Presiding Judge.

This is an action on a group accident and health insurance policy issued by the Missouri Insurance Company. That company was taken over by the defendant corporation. The trial resulted in a verdict and judgment for the plaintiff, and defendant prosecutes this appeal.
